Abstract
The utility model provides a kind of novel water-saving idle running ceramic valve core and water tap, comprise gear block, housing, valve rod, pole socket, pivot pin, driver plate, moving plate, stator, inner seal ring, base, wherein gear block is enclosed within valve rod, and locking after valve rod being provided with the groove assembling of boss and gear block, the beneficial effects of the utility model are that gear block and pole socket are all provided with boss, gear block of can working in coordination is used for realizing shift function, valve opening amplitude is easily controlled, conveniently control water consumption, saving water resource, structure is simple, easy to use.

Embodiment
The specific embodiment of the present invention is described in detail below in conjunction with Figure of description:
As Figure 1-Figure 2, the ceramic valve core that dallies comprises gear block 1, housing 2, valve rod 3, pole socket 4, pivot pin 5, driver plate 6, moving plate 7, noise suppression network 8, stator 9, inner seal ring 10, base 11, exterior seal ring 12; Wherein gear block 1 is enclosed within valve rod 3, and locking after valve rod 3 being provided with the groove assembling of boss and gear block 1, gear block 1 and pole socket 4 are all provided with boss, can to work in coordination gear, housing 2 and base 11 engage mutually, described pivot pin 5, pole socket 4, driver plate 6, moving plate 7, noise suppression network 8, stator 9, inner seal ring 10 are successively set in the space of housing 2 and base 11 formation, its middle shell 2 fixed rod seat 4, valve rod 3 fixed by pole socket 4 and pivot pin 5, moving plate 7 fixed by driver plate 6, noise suppression network 8 fixed by moving plate 7, and base 11 fixes stator 9 and inner seal ring 10; Be provided with the exterior seal ring 12 for sealing between base 11 and water tap, namely the exterior exterior seal ring 12 of base, so mainly in order to install seal action with water tap, thus can not leak between valve core base 11 and water tap; Moving plate 7 and stator 9 are stupalith.
As shown in Figure 3, when spool is closed, valve rod 2 keeps vertical, and gear block 1 boss and pole socket 4 boss are not fitted, when spool is opened to suitable amount of water, gear block 1 boss and pole socket 4 boss are fitted, and realize spacing water-saving function, when user have need that more big valve core is opened completely time, can exert a force further to valve rod 2, gear block 1 boss and the slight extrusion-deformation of pole socket 4 boss, gear block 1 boss slips over pole socket 4 boss, and spool is opened completely.
As shown in Figure 4, valve rod 3 is provided with boss, gear block 1 center is provided with groove, and gear block 1 is nested on valve rod 3 from top to down, and valve rod 3 boss and the slight extrusion-deformation of gear block 1 groove, lock.
The beneficial effects of the utility model are that spool passes through to arrange boss on gear block 1 and pole socket 4, gear block 1 is enclosed within valve rod 3, gear block 1 is driven when opening and closing valve rod 3, spacing, water-saving function is realized by the boss on gear block 1 and pole socket 4, and locking after valve rod 3 being provided with boss and the assembling of gear block 1 groove, gear block 1 boss and pole socket 4 boss effectively diligent reinforcing time, gear block 1 can be fixed on valve rod 3, stabilized structure, easy to use.
